Applications are invited for India Post Office GDS Recruitment 2026, with notifications released for candidates across India. All eligible candidates are advised to carefully read the official notification before applying online. Candidates must register themselves before submitting an online application and should have a valid mobile number and active email address for registration purposes. Each candidate is allowed only one registration, and submitting multiple applications is strictly prohibited; doing so will lead to the cancellation of all applications submitted by the candidate. Applicants are not required to attach any documents with the application form. For information regarding age limits and educational qualifications, please refer to the details provided below.

Documents Required for India Post GDS Application 2026

Before filling out the India Post GDS Application Form 2026, candidates must keep certain documents ready to ensure a smooth and error-free application process. The Class 10th mark sheet or certificate is mandatory for all applicants, serving as proof of educational qualification and date of birth, and will also be used for merit calculation. Candidates claiming reservation benefits must possess a valid category certificate (SC/ST/OBC/EWS) issued by a competent authority in the prescribed format. A computer training certificate from a recognized institution is required to demonstrate basic computer proficiency, which is essential for GDS posts. Applicants under the PwD category must upload a valid disability certificate issued by a government medical authority, clearly stating the type and percentage of disability. Additionally, a recent passport-size photograph and a scanned signature must be uploaded in the prescribed format and file size, ensuring clarity and matching official records. Having all these documents ready beforehand helps avoid delays or errors during the application process.

India Post GDS Apply Online 2026

To apply for India Post GDS Recruitment 2026, candidates must complete the application process in three stages: Registration, Payment of Application Fee, and Online Application. First, applicants need to register on the official GDS Online Engagement Portal at https://indiapost.gov.in/gdsonlineengagement using a valid mobile number and email ID. Upon successful registration, a registration number and password will be generated, which must be kept safely for further use. Next, candidates belonging to General and OBC categories are required to pay an application fee of ₹100 via online payment modes, while SC/ST, female, PwD, and transgender candidates are exempted. The fee is non-refundable, so candidates should verify their eligibility before payment. Finally, after registration and fee payment (if applicable), applicants must complete the online application form, verify their details, select their preferred division, and upload a recent passport-size photograph and signature as per the prescribed format. Selecting the Divisional Head correctly is crucial to ensure smooth document verification during later stages of the recruitment process.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the full form of GDS?

GDS stands for Gramin Dak Sevak, which is a post in the India Post Office responsible for rural postal services.

How can I apply for India Post GDS Recruitment 2026?

Candidates can apply online through the official India Post GDS portal by registering with a valid mobile number and email ID.

What is the eligibility criteria for GDS posts?

Candidates must have passed Class 10th (High School) with Mathematics and English from a recognized board and know the local language of the recruitment area.

How many posts are available in 2026?

A total of 28,635 Gramin Dak Sevak posts are available across India. State-wise vacancies can be checked in the official notification.

Can I submit more than one application?

No. Each candidate is allowed only one registration. Submitting multiple applications will lead to cancellation of all applications.
